Corbett National Park and Nainital Trip
Friday, March 05, 2010
Register at Hornbill House, Dr Salim Ali Chowk, Shahid Bhagat Singh Road (2282-1811).
Trip Named after Jim Corbett, the hunter turned conservationist, Corbett is one of India’s first national parks. Nainital is a hill station situated close to the park. The Bombay Natural History Society will organise a trip to the Corbett National Park and Nainital from Mon May 10 to Fri May 14.
Pukar Youth Fellowship Programme
Friday, March 05, 2010
272, Municipal Tenements, Shivaji Nagar, BMC Colony, Kher Wadi Road, Bandra (E) (6505-3599).
The Partners for Urban Knowledge, Action & Research, a research organisation, invites young people to submit research projects on various aspects of Mumbai. Previous research topics include the livelihood problems faced by blind hawkers, mobility of Muslim girls in the city and biodiversity.

Mohile Parikh Centre Courses
Friday, March 05, 2010
Mohile Parikh Centre, NCPA, Nariman Point (2283-8380,
The Mohile Parikh Centre announces its short-term courses for 2010. In April, Kavita Singh talks about museum collections over two days. Sunjoy Kumar Mallik holds a three-day class on early modern Indian art in May. In August, Sundar Sarukkai will introduce philosophy and explore the relationship between art and science. K Sridhar’s three-day session in September is about “Physics: Where Do We Come From, What Are We and Where Are We Going?” Suresh Chhabria of the FTII returns with his three-day film appreciation workshop in October.

Great Himalayan National Park Trip
Friday, March 05, 2010
Register at Hornbill House. See Corbett National Park and Nainital Trip for address.
The BNHS leads a trip to the Great Himalayan National Park, a proteched reserve in Himachal Pradesh, which is home to wild animals such as mountain goats, the elusive snow leopard and the brown bear. Trip dates: Sat Apr 17-Thur Apr 22.
